In-medium bottomonium properties from lattice NRQCD calculations with extended meson operators

abstract
We calculate the temperature dependence of bottomonium correlators in (2+1)-flavor lattice QCD with the aim to constrain in-medium properties of bottomonia at high temperature. The lattice calculations are performed using HISQ action with physical strange quark mass and light quark masses twenty times smaller than the strange quark mass at two lattice spacings $a=0.0493$ fm and $0.0602$ fm, and temporal extents $N_{\tau}=16-30$, corresponding to the temperatures $T=133-250$ MeV. We use a tadpole-improved NRQCD action including spin-dependent $v^6$ corrections for the heavy quarks and extended meson operators in order to be sensitive to in-medium properties of the bottomonium states of interest. We find that within estimated errors the bottomonium masses do not change compared to their vacuum values for all temperatures under our consideration; however, we find different nonzero widths for the various bottomonium states.
